Burgess to speak at Rhodes commencement

0

LIMA — Ryan Burgess, director of the Governor’s Office of Workforce Transformation, will give the commencement address to the Rhodes State College Class of 2017.

The college will confer degrees at 2 p.m., May 6, during the its 47th annual commencement in Lima’s Veterans Memorial Civic & Convention Center.

Burgess works with the Governor’s Executive Workforce Board to identify workforce needs of Ohio’s businesses, align training to meet those needs and connect businesses and workers to ensure the development of a skilled and productive workforce in Ohio. Burgess previously served as assistant director of the Ohio Development Services Agency. He managed the day-to-day operations of the economic development agency in its mission to provide transparency and accountability when taxpayer resources are used for economic and community development across the state.

Burgess joined the Ohio Development Services Agency after 20 years at Fifth Third Bank. During his tenure at Fifth Third, he held numerous executive leadership positions within the corporate banking and investment adviser divisions and was appointed to the Ohio Banking Commission by Gov. John R. Kasich. His commitment to community service has included service with a number of nonprofit organizations, including City Year, United Way Young Leadership Group, the College of Wooster Alumni Board, German Village Society and the Columbus Literacy Council.

In addition to Burgess’s address and conferring of degrees, the 2017 outstanding alumni will be recognized during the ceremony.
